The Michael Leonardi Foundation presents an evening with Sam Quinones, acclaimed journalist and bestselling author of The Least of Us and Dreamland. Quinones will offer insights into the opioid crisis and the rise of synthetic drugs like fentanyl, followed by a discussion and Q&A session. This event is open to parents, students, educators, and community members concerned about the fentanyl crisis.

Admission is free, but space is limited. Light refreshments will be served. Quinones, a former L.A. Times reporter, has written extensively on immigration, drug trafficking, and the opioid epidemic, earning national recognition.
